es6 数组遍历 entries(),keys()和values()

es6  数组遍历 entries(),keys()和values()

// 数组遍历
//ES6 提供三个新的方法——entries(),keys()和values()——用于遍历数组。

for (let index of ['a', 'b'].keys()) {
  console.log(index);
}
// 0
// 1

for (let item of ['a', 'b'].values()) {
  console.log(item);
}
// 'a'
// 'b'

for (let [index, value] of ['a', 'b'].entries()) {
  console.log(index, value);
}
// 0 "a"
// 1 "b"

 

你可能感兴趣的:(es6)